StackShareStackShare
Follow on
StackShare

Discover and share technology stacks from companies around the world.

Follow on

© 2025 StackShare. All rights reserved.

Product

  • Stacks
  • Tools
  • Feed

Company

  • About
  • Contact

Legal

  • Privacy Policy
  • Terms of Service
  1. Stackups
  2. Application & Data
  3. Infrastructure as a Service
  4. Server Software
  5. Bitnami vs MAMP

Bitnami vs MAMP

OverviewComparisonAlternatives

Overview

Bitnami
Bitnami
Stacks139
Followers221
Votes6
MAMP
MAMP
Stacks63
Followers132
Votes2

Bitnami vs MAMP: What are the differences?

Bitnami vs MAMP: Key Differences

Bitnami and MAMP are both widely used tools for local web development environments, but they differ in several key aspects:

  1. Installation Process: Bitnami simplifies the installation process by offering pre-packaged software stacks with all the required components, while MAMP requires manual installation and configuration of each component separately, making it more time-consuming.
  2. Cross-Platform Compatibility: Bitnami supports multiple operating systems like Windows, macOS, and Linux, providing flexibility for developers to work on different platforms. On the other hand, MAMP is primarily designed for macOS, limiting its usefulness for developers working on other operating systems.
  3. Stack Customization: Bitnami allows users to customize their web development stack by enabling or disabling specific components and modules. In contrast, MAMP offers a fixed stack configuration, limiting the customization options available to developers.
  4. Updates and Maintenance: Bitnami provides regular updates for its software stacks, ensuring that developers have access to the latest security patches and feature enhancements. MAMP, on the other hand, may not receive updates as frequently, potentially exposing users to security vulnerabilities.
  5. Size and Resource Requirements: Bitnami tends to have a larger size and higher resource requirements due to its pre-packaged nature. MAMP, being targeted towards local development, generally has a smaller footprint and lower resource usage.
  6. Community Support and Documentation: Bitnami has a large and active community, providing extensive support and documentation for troubleshooting issues and finding solutions. While MAMP also has a community, it may not be as extensive as Bitnami's, potentially limiting the available resources for assistance.

In summary, Bitnami offers a simpler installation process, cross-platform compatibility, stack customization options, regular updates, larger size and resource requirements, and better community support and documentation compared to MAMP.

Share your Stack

Help developers discover the tools you use. Get visibility for your team's tech choices and contribute to the community's knowledge.

View Docs
CLI (Node.js)
or
Manual

Detailed Comparison

Bitnami
Bitnami
MAMP
MAMP

Our library provides trusted virtual machines for every major development stack and open source server application, ready to run in your infrastructure.

It can be installed under macOS and Windows with just a few clicks. It provides them with all the tools they need to run WordPress on their desktop PC for testing or development purposes, for example. It doesn't matter if you prefer Apache or Nginx or if you want to work with PHP, Python, Perl or Ruby.

BitNami Cloud Hosting lets you instantly run every BitNami package you already know and love and have it automatically configured, backed up and monitored.;Launch applications to the cloud with one click.;Choose from 50 popular open source applications, including SugarCRM, Alfresco, Drupal, WordPress, Redmine, JasperServer, Joomla! and many more.;By launching a server without adding any applications to it, you get a ready-to-run development environment that includes Apache, MySQL, Perl, PHP, Ruby, Python, Django, Memcached, Nginx, Subversion, Git, Sqlite, Tomcat and Java.;Run multiple applications on one server and save money by sharing the resources of a larger machine between applications.;Manage multiple Amazon Web Services accounts from one dashboard.;BitNami Cloud Hosting is powered by Amazon, the global leader in Cloud Computing.;Use BitNami Cloud Hosting to schedule weekly, daily or even hourly automatic backups. Backups are complete, incremental snapshots of your server.;Restore a complete, ready-to-run copy of your server, with all of your data and customizations, in one click.;Server scheduling enables you to specify times for your servers to automatically turn on and off.
-
Statistics
Stacks
139
Stacks
63
Followers
221
Followers
132
Votes
6
Votes
2
Pros & Cons
Pros
  • 6
    Cloud Management
Pros
  • 1
    Comes with PHP and phpmyadmin preinstalled
  • 1
    Great Support of Native Languages
Integrations
Amazon EC2
Amazon EC2
Google Compute Engine
Google Compute Engine
Google Kubernetes Engine
Google Kubernetes Engine
Docker
Docker
HP Cloud Compute
HP Cloud Compute
VMware vSphere
VMware vSphere
Microsoft Azure
Microsoft Azure
Windows
Windows
macOS
macOS

What are some alternatives to Bitnami, MAMP?

ngrok

ngrok

ngrok is a reverse proxy that creates a secure tunnel between from a public endpoint to a locally running web service. ngrok captures and analyzes all traffic over the tunnel for later inspection and replay.

Termius

Termius

The #1 cross-platform terminal with built-in ssh client which works as your own portable server management system in any situation.

GoTTY

GoTTY

GoTTY is a simple command line tool that turns your CLI tools into web applications.

PageKite

PageKite

PageKite is a system for exposing localhost servers to the public Internet. It is most commonly used to make local web servers or SSH servers publicly visible, although almost any TCP-based protocol can work if the client knows how to use an HTTP proxy.

warp

warp

warp lets you securely share your terminal with one simple command: warp open. When connected to your warp, clients can see your terminal exactly as if they were sitting next to you. You can also grant them write access, the equivalent of handing them your keyboard.

Warp

Warp

It is a blazingly fast, Rust-based terminal that makes you and your team more productive at running, debugging, and deploying code and infrastructure. It is a fully-native app built in Rust that renders on the GPU. Our mission is to elevate developer productivity.

Expose

Expose

It is a beautiful, open-source, tunnel application that allows you to share your local websites with others via the internet. Since you can host the server yourself, you have full control over the domains that your shared sites will be available at.

Requestly

Requestly

Requestly is a lightweight proxy available as a browser extension & desktop app to intercept & modify network requests. Using Requestly you can Modify Headers, Redirect URL, Mock API response, Delay/Throttle requests, etc.

DevUtils

DevUtils

It helps you with your tiny daily tasks with just a single click! It's totally open source and work offline.

Mr.2

Mr.2

Helps you expose a local server to an external network. Supports both TCP/UDP, of course, support HTTP.

Related Comparisons

GitHub
Bitbucket

Bitbucket vs GitHub vs GitLab

GitHub
Bitbucket

AWS CodeCommit vs Bitbucket vs GitHub

Kubernetes
Rancher

Docker Swarm vs Kubernetes vs Rancher

gulp
Grunt

Grunt vs Webpack vs gulp

Graphite
Kibana

Grafana vs Graphite vs Kibana